Why Choose a Professional Wedding DJ?
A professional wedding DJ offers several benefits to your celebration:
- Proficiency in understanding the crowd
- High-quality sound equipment
- Wide music collection
- Ability to smoothly transition between songs
- Experience in managing the evening's progression
Important Considerations When Choosing a Wedding DJ
1. Expertise
Look for a DJ with considerable experience in wedding receptions. Ask about their history and how many weddings they've worked.
2. Music Selection
Verify that the DJ has a broad range of music types to cater to different tastes. Talk about your preferred genres and essential songs.
3. Equipment
Ask about the brand of gear the DJ utilizes. High-quality equipment guarantees clear sound reproduction during your event.
4. Demeanor
Pick a DJ whose demeanor complements your wedding style. They should be courteous, personable, and able to interact with your guests properly.
5. Fees
Compare costs from various DJs, but remember that the cheapest option isn't always be the best. Seek a balance between price and expertise.
Questions to Ask When Interviewing Potential Wedding DJs
- How long have you been working as a DJ?
- Do you have expertise with our wedding venue?
- What packages do you offer?
- Can you share testimonials from recent clients?
- How do you manage song requests from guests?
- Do you offer MC services?
- What's your contingency plan if there's a technical issue?
Advice for Working With Your Wedding DJ
To ensure your wedding reception is a success, consider these recommendations:
- Share your preferences honestly
- Provide a list of crucial songs
- Discuss any songs you want to avoid
- Plan a face-to-face meeting before the wedding
- Tell the DJ about any unique traditions
- Trust their judgment
